Course Content

• Real Estate Market Analysis and Forecasting: Identifying vulnerability and early warning signs of crisis.
• Financial Modeling and Risk Assessment in Real Estate: Analyzing leverage, debt servicing, and default risk.
• Legal Frameworks and Regulatory Responses to Real Estate Crises: Exploring legal and policy tools for mitigation.
• Real Estate Crisis Mitigation Strategies: Developing and implementing effective intervention plans.
• International Perspectives on Real Estate Crises: Comparative analysis of global market failures and best practices.
• Urban Regeneration and Post-Crisis Redevelopment: Strategies for revitalizing distressed areas.
• Communication and Stakeholder Management in a Real Estate Crisis: Effective crisis communication and negotiation.
• Data Analytics and Technology in Real Estate Crisis Management: Utilizing data-driven insights for proactive mitigation.

Career path

Career Role (Real Estate Crisis Mitigation) Description
Real Estate Crisis Management Consultant (Crisis Mitigation, Risk Management) Develops and implements strategies to mitigate risks and resolve crises in the real estate sector; expert in financial distress, restructuring and insolvency.
Property Valuation Specialist (Distressed Assets) (Valuation, Due Diligence, Crisis) Specializes in assessing the value of distressed properties, providing crucial data for decision-making during financial downturns. Key skills include deep understanding of distressed asset markets.
Real Estate Forensic Accountant (Fraud Investigation, Financial Analysis, Crisis Response) Investigates financial irregularities and fraud within real estate companies, assisting in crisis management and recovery.
Legal Counsel (Real Estate Litigation & Restructuring) (Real Estate Law, Dispute Resolution, Insolvency) Provides legal guidance on real estate disputes, restructuring, and insolvency proceedings, navigating complex legal frameworks during crises.
Debt Restructuring Specialist (Real Estate Finance) (Debt Management, Financial Modeling, Workout) Negotiates and implements debt restructuring plans for real estate projects and companies facing financial difficulties.
